Kết nối ChatGPT: MCP Kết nối để Tích hợp AI Liền mạch

Ashley Innocent

Ashley Innocent

5 tháng 6 2025

Kết nối ChatGPT: MCP Kết nối để Tích hợp AI Liền mạch

Các trình kết nối ChatGPT, được cung cấp bởi Giao thức Ngữ cảnh Mô hình (MCP), tích cực kết nối các mô hình AI như ChatGPT với các công cụ, nguồn dữ liệu và dịch vụ bên ngoài. Các trình kết nối này biến ChatGPT từ một công cụ hội thoại độc lập thành một hệ thống động, nhận biết ngữ cảnh, tương tác với hệ sinh thái kỹ thuật số của bạn. Do đó, các doanh nghiệp và nhà phát triển mở ra những khả năng mới cho tự động hóa, nghiên cứu và thực hiện tác vụ. Ví dụ, kết nối ChatGPT với bộ lưu trữ đám mây hoặc cơ sở dữ liệu nội bộ cho phép nó truy xuất dữ liệu thời gian thực và thực hiện các hành động một cách liền mạch. 💡 Để đơn giản hóa việc xây dựng và thử nghiệm các tích hợp này, hãy tải xuống Apidog miễn phí! Công cụ quản lý API mạnh mẽ này giúp bạn thiết kế, thử nghiệm và quản lý các trình kết nối ChatGPT và kết nối MCP, đảm bảo giao tiếp thông suốt giữa AI và các hệ thống bên ngoài. Bắt đầu ngay hôm nay và tối ưu hóa quy trình làm việc API của bạn! [Nút tải xuống ứng dụng] [Video YouTube nhúng: Apidogとは] Các Trình kết nối ChatGPT là gì? [Liên kết: Trình kết nối ChatGPT] hoạt động như các giao diện liên kết ChatGPT với các hệ thống bên ngoài, chẳng hạn như bộ lưu trữ đám mây, nền tảng email và cơ sở dữ liệu nội bộ. OpenAI đã giới thiệu các trình kết nối để nâng cao khả năng của ChatGPT, cho phép nó truy xuất ngữ cảnh thời gian thực và thực hiện các hành động vượt ra ngoài việc tạo văn bản. Chẳng hạn, các trình kết nối cho phép ChatGPT kéo dữ liệu từ Google Drive, gửi tin nhắn qua Microsoft Teams hoặc truy vấn kho lưu trữ SharePoint của công ty. Bằng cách tích hợp với các dịch vụ này, các trình kết nối ChatGPT biến mô hình thành một tác nhân định hướng hành động, có khả năng xử lý các quy trình làm việc phức tạp. Vai trò của Kết nối MCP trong ChatGPT MCP, hay Giao thức Ngữ cảnh Mô hình (Model Context Protocol), chuẩn hóa cách các mô hình AI, bao gồm cả ChatGPT, giao tiếp với các nguồn dữ liệu và công cụ bên ngoài. Về cơ bản, các kết nối MCP cung cấp một khuôn khổ có cấu trúc, an toàn để ChatGPT gửi yêu cầu và nhận phản hồi từ các máy chủ. Giao thức này hoạt động trên mô hình client-server, trong đó ChatGPT (client) kết nối với một máy chủ MCP, máy chủ này hiển thị các chức năng hoặc dữ liệu cụ thể. Ví dụ, một máy chủ MCP được liên kết với cơ sở dữ liệu có thể cung cấp các công cụ như “execute_query” để chạy các lệnh SQL hoặc “fetch_record” để truy xuất dữ liệu. Các trình kết nối ChatGPT tận dụng MCP để truy cập các công cụ này, đảm bảo các tương tác nhất quán, có thể tái sử dụng. Do đó, các nhà phát triển tránh phải viết mã tùy chỉnh cho mỗi tích hợp, vì MCP cung cấp một giao diện đồng nhất. Việc OpenAI áp dụng MCP, được công bố trong các ghi chú phát hành gần đây, đánh dấu một bước tiến quan trọng hướng tới việc làm cho các trình kết nối ChatGPT có thể tương tác với các hệ thống đa dạng. Cách các Trình kết nối ChatGPT hoạt động với MCP Hiểu cơ chế hoạt động của các trình kết nối ChatGPT và kết nối MCP đòi hỏi phải phân tích kiến trúc. Đầu tiên, client ChatGPT khởi tạo kết nối đến [liên kết: máy chủ MCP], thường thông qua HTTP hoặc Server-Sent Events (SSE) đối với các thiết lập từ xa. Client gửi yêu cầu bắt tay để thiết lập phiên, đảm bảo giao tiếp an toàn. Tiếp theo, ChatGPT truy vấn máy chủ để tìm các công cụ có sẵn, nhận được danh sách với tên, mô tả và lược đồ đầu vào. [Hình ảnh] Sau khi các công cụ được xác định, ChatGPT xử lý các lời nhắc của người dùng và xác định công cụ nào cần gọi. Chẳng hạn, người dùng có thể hỏi: “Truy xuất các email mới nhất của tôi từ Outlook.” Các trình kết nối ChatGPT, sử dụng MCP, gửi yêu cầu đến máy chủ Outlook MCP, máy chủ này thực thi công cụ “fetch_emails” và trả về dữ liệu. Phản hồi quay trở lại ChatGPT, nơi định dạng nó cho người dùng. Quá trình hợp lý này, được hỗ trợ bởi MCP, đảm bảo hiệu quả và khả năng mở rộng. Ngoài ra, các bản cập nhật gần đây của OpenAI, như đã ghi nhận trong ghi chú phát hành ChatGPT, đã giới thiệu hỗ trợ cho các máy chủ MCP từ xa trong Responses API. Điều này cho phép các nhà phát triển kết nối ChatGPT với bất kỳ máy chủ tuân thủ MCP nào với ít mã nhất, tăng cường tính linh hoạt cho các tích hợp tùy chỉnh. Các Loại Trình kết nối ChatGPT Các trình kết nối ChatGPT có hai loại chính: được xây dựng sẵn (prebuilt) và tùy chỉnh (custom). Mỗi loại phục vụ các mục đích riêng biệt và hiểu rõ sự khác biệt giữa chúng giúp các nhà phát triển chọn cách tiếp cận phù hợp. Trình kết nối ChatGPT được xây dựng sẵn Các trình kết nối được xây dựng sẵn, dành cho người dùng Team, Enterprise và Edu, tích hợp ChatGPT với các nền tảng phổ biến. OpenAI cung cấp các trình kết nối cho: *   **Outlook**: Truy xuất email hoặc gửi tin nhắn. *   **Teams**: Đăng cập nhật hoặc truy xuất lịch sử kênh. *   **Google Drive**: Truy cập tệp hoặc tải tài liệu lên. *   **Gmail**: Quản lý email trực tiếp. *   **Linear**: Tạo hoặc theo dõi các tác vụ dự án. *   **SharePoint, Dropbox, Box**: Truy vấn và quản lý tài liệu nội bộ. [Hình ảnh] Các trình kết nối này, được trình bày chi tiết trong ghi chú phát hành của ChatGPT Team và Enterprise, tuân thủ quyền truy cập cấp người dùng, đảm bảo quyền truy cập an toàn. Ví dụ, người dùng Team có thể kết nối ChatGPT với Microsoft Teams để tóm tắt các cuộc thảo luận gần đây, tận dụng các công cụ được xây dựng sẵn để có chức năng tức thì. [Hình ảnh] Trình kết nối ChatGPT tùy chỉnh Các trình kết nối tùy chỉnh, hiện đang trong giai đoạn thử nghiệm (beta) dành cho nhà phát triển sử dụng, cho phép tích hợp với các hệ thống độc quyền thông qua MCP. Các nhà phát triển định nghĩa tên, URL và mô tả của trình kết nối trong cài đặt “Connectors” của ứng dụng web ChatGPT. Thiết lập này, được gắn cờ là “Beta chỉ dành cho nhà phát triển sử dụng,” yêu cầu tin cậy ứng dụng, vì OpenAI không xác minh các trình kết nối tùy chỉnh. [Hình ảnh] Bằng cách sử dụng MCP, các trình kết nối ChatGPT tùy chỉnh có thể khai thác các API nội bộ, cơ sở dữ liệu hoặc các công cụ độc đáo. Chẳng hạn, một công ty có thể xây dựng một máy chủ MCP để truy vấn hệ thống CRM, cho phép ChatGPT truy xuất dữ liệu khách hàng. Tính linh hoạt này giúp các nhà phát triển điều chỉnh các tích hợp theo nhu cầu cụ thể, một tính năng được nhấn mạnh trong các thông báo gần đây của OpenAI. Lợi ích của Trình kết nối ChatGPT và Kết nối MCP Các trình kết nối ChatGPT, đặc biệt khi kết hợp với MCP, mang lại nhiều lợi ích cho các nhà phát triển và tổ chức. Dưới đây là những lợi ích chính: *   **Tiêu chuẩn hóa**: MCP cung cấp một giao diện nhất quán, giảm nhu cầu về mã tùy chỉnh. Các nhà phát triển viết một tích hợp và tái sử dụng nó trên nhiều dự án. *   **Khả năng mở rộng**: Thêm công cụ mới trở nên đơn giản—kết nối với máy chủ MCP hiện có hoặc xây dựng một máy chủ mới mà không cần thay đổi logic cốt lõi của ChatGPT. *   **Bảo mật**: Các trình kết nối tuân thủ quyền truy cập của người dùng và cách tiếp cận có cấu trúc của MCP đảm bảo trao đổi dữ liệu an toàn. Hỗ trợ OAuth, mới được thêm vào gần đây, tăng cường xác thực cho các tích hợp tùy chỉnh. *   **Ngữ cảnh thời gian thực**: Các trình kết nối ChatGPT kéo dữ liệu trực tiếp, giữ cho phản hồi luôn cập nhật và liên quan, không giống như dữ liệu đào tạo tĩnh. *   **AI có thể hành động**: Vượt ra ngoài văn bản, ChatGPT có thể thực hiện các tác vụ—cập nhật bản ghi, gửi tin nhắn hoặc quản lý tệp—biến nó thành một tác nhân đa năng. Do đó, các trình kết nối này nâng tầm ChatGPT từ một công cụ hội thoại thành một trung tâm quy trình làm việc mạnh mẽ, đặc biệt đối với các doanh nghiệp. Thiết lập Trình kết nối ChatGPT với MCP Triển khai các trình kết nối ChatGPT yêu cầu một quy trình rõ ràng, đặc biệt đối với các thiết lập tùy chỉnh sử dụng MCP. Thực hiện theo các bước sau để bắt đầu: 1.  **Chọn Tích hợp của Bạn**: Quyết định sử dụng trình kết nối được xây dựng sẵn (ví dụ: Google Drive) hay xây dựng trình kết nối tùy chỉnh cho hệ thống độc quyền. 2.  **Thiết lập Máy chủ MCP**: Đối với các trình kết nối tùy chỉnh, hãy phát triển một máy chủ MCP. Sử dụng SDK Python hoặc TypeScript của OpenAI để định nghĩa các công cụ, chẳng hạn như “read_file” hoặc “run_query.” Lưu trữ nó cục bộ (qua STDIO) hoặc từ xa (qua HTTP/SSE). 3.  **Cấu hình ChatGPT**: Trong ứng dụng web ChatGPT, điều hướng đến cài đặt “Connectors”. Đối với các tùy chọn được xây dựng sẵn, chọn từ danh sách (ví dụ: Outlook, Teams). Đối với các trình kết nối tùy chỉnh, nhập URL máy chủ, tên và mô tả. 4.  **Thiết lập Kết nối**: ChatGPT khởi tạo một phiên với máy chủ, liệt kê các công cụ có sẵn. Xác minh trạng thái kết nối trong giao diện người dùng, hiển thị “Connected” (Đã kết nối) khi thành công. 5.  **Thử nghiệm Tích hợp**: Nhắc ChatGPT sử dụng trình kết nối—ví dụ: “Fetch my Dropbox files.” (Truy xuất các tệp Dropbox của tôi.) Kiểm tra nhật ký để đảm bảo các yêu cầu và phản hồi diễn ra chính xác. 6.  **Bảo mật Thiết lập**: Sử dụng OAuth hoặc khóa API để xác thực, đảm bảo an toàn dữ liệu. Các bản cập nhật MCP gần đây của OpenAI hỗ trợ các luồng xác thực an toàn, được tiêu chuẩn hóa. Các công cụ như [liên kết: Apidog] đơn giản hóa quy trình này bằng cách giúp bạn thiết kế, thử nghiệm và gỡ lỗi các máy chủ MCP dựa trên API. Tải xuống Apidog miễn phí để tăng tốc quá trình phát triển của bạn. [Nút tải xuống ứng dụng] [Hình ảnh] Kết luận Các trình kết nối ChatGPT, được cung cấp bởi kết nối MCP, cách mạng hóa việc tích hợp AI. Chúng cho phép ChatGPT truy cập dữ liệu thời gian thực, thực hiện các tác vụ và tự động hóa quy trình làm việc trên các công cụ như Google Drive, Outlook và Linear. Bằng cách tiêu chuẩn hóa giao tiếp, MCP đơn giản hóa việc phát triển, tăng cường bảo mật và nâng cao khả năng nhận biết ngữ cảnh. Khi mức độ sử dụng tăng lên, các trình kết nối này hứa hẹn sẽ biến ChatGPT thành một công cụ mạnh mẽ, có khả năng thích ứng cho cả doanh nghiệp và cá nhân. [Hình ảnh] [Nút tải xuống ứng dụng]

Thực hành thiết kế API trong Apidog

Khám phá cách dễ dàng hơn để xây dựng và sử dụng API